threat-intel GigaWiper Combines Multiple Malware for System-Level Sabotage Microsoft has identified a sophisticated malware strain called GigaWiper, a Go-based backdoor combining multiple destructive capabilities – including a physical disk wiper, ransomware-like encryption, and persistent C&C communication – used by a threat actor for over eight months.
